Bots and botnets – risks, issues and prevention

Martin Overton IBM Global Services

Many corporate security staff have a rather vague understanding of bots and botnets – not just what they are but how they work. Furthermore, many have little understanding of the risks to their company or to their own home computer.

In many institutions and corporations bots and botnets are rife and causing significant damage to the infected network owner, due to loss of bandwidth, intellectual property and reputation; loss of credibility and brand damage.

This paper will explain what bots/botnets are and how they work. It will also discuss ways to combat them using methods that range from simple security methodologies through to technical solutions.
